Transaction 8e96cfd8abd7819344863aa887a8e632f18898f54aed94711ae45c2b71596a0a

block
12c211d1346b3aa32af44e4da7f572aa9b4ea9fcd8719af0e23f6577d91e5d50

142 Inputs

1 Output